1. easily bored; fickle; quick to lose interest
Describes a personality trait of getting bored or losing interest quickly. Used to characterize someone who starts things enthusiastically but soon tires of them.
(かれ)()きっぽい。
He gets bored easily.
()きっぽい性格(せいかく)(なお)したい。
I want to fix my fickle personality.

Describes someone who loses interest in things quickly — the kind of person who picks up hobbies but drops them soon after. It carries a mildly negative nuance, suggesting a lack of perseverance.

Forms

()きる (to get tired of) + っぽい (tendency suffix). The っぽい suffix indicates a habitual tendency or characteristic.

Similar words

  • 三日坊主(みっかぼうず): someone who can't stick with anything (literally "three-day monk") — emphasizes inability to continue, while ()きっぽい focuses on the tendency to lose interest
  • ()まぐれ: whimsical, capricious — broader meaning covering unpredictable behavior, not just boredom
